#include "NTPclient.h"
#define NTP_PORT 123
#define NTP_CLIENT_PORT 0 //Random port
#define timeout 3000
#define NTP_TIMESTAMP_DELTA 2208988800ull
// Diff btw a UNIX timestamp (Starting Jan, 1st 1970)
// and a NTP timestamp (Starting Jan, 1st 1900)
NTPclient::NTPclient(NetworkInterface & _m_intf) : m_intf(_m_intf)
{
}
#ifdef htons
#undef htons
#endif /* htons */
#ifdef htonl
#undef htonl
#endif /* htonl */
#ifdef ntohs
#undef ntohs
#endif /* ntohs */
#ifdef ntohl
#undef ntohl
#endif /* ntohl */
#if ((__BYTE_ORDER__) == (__ORDER_LITTLE_ENDIAN__))
#define htons(x) ((((x) & 0xff) << 8) | (((x) & 0xff00) >> 8))
#define ntohs(x) htons(x)
#define htonl(x) ((((x) & 0xff) << 24) | \
(((x) & 0xff00) << 8) | \
(((x) & 0xff0000UL) >> 8) | \
(((x) & 0xff000000UL) >> 24))
#define ntohl(x) htonl(x)
#else
#define htons(x) (x)
#define htonl(x) (x)
#define ntohl(x) (x)
#define ntohs(x) (x)
#endif
uint32_t NTPclient::getNTP(const char * NTPpool, uint32_t tzoffset, bool dst, bool setRTC)
{
SocketAddress address(0, NTP_PORT);
int r = m_intf.gethostbyname(NTPpool, &address);
if (r) {
printf("error: 'gethostbyname(\"%s\")' failed with code %d\r\n", NTPpool, r);
} else if (!address) {
printf("error: 'gethostbyname(\"%s\")' returned null IP address\r\n", NTPpool);
}
//Create & bind socket
if (m_sock.open(&m_intf) < 0) printf ("ERROR sock open \n\r");
m_sock.set_timeout(timeout);
struct NTPPacket pkt;
memset (&pkt, 0, sizeof(NTPPacket));
//Now ping the server and wait for response
//Prepare NTP Packet:
pkt.li = 0; //Leap Indicator : No warning
pkt.vn = 4; //Version Number : 4
pkt.mode = 3; //Client mode
pkt.stratum = 0; //Not relevant here
pkt.poll = 0; //Not significant as well
pkt.precision = 0; //Neither this one is
int ret = m_sock.sendto(address, (char*)&pkt, sizeof(NTPPacket) );
if (ret < 0 ){
m_sock.close();
return 0;
}
//Read response
ret = m_sock.recvfrom(&address, (char*)&pkt, sizeof(NTPPacket) );
if(ret < 0){
m_sock.close();
return 0;
}
if(ret < sizeof(NTPPacket)){
m_sock.close();
return 0;
}
//Correct Endianness
pkt.refTm_s = ntohl( pkt.refTm_s );
pkt.refTm_f = ntohl( pkt.refTm_f );
pkt.origTm_s = ntohl( pkt.origTm_s );
pkt.origTm_f = ntohl( pkt.origTm_f );
pkt.rxTm_s = ntohl( pkt.rxTm_s );
pkt.rxTm_f = ntohl( pkt.rxTm_f );
pkt.txTm_s = ntohl( pkt.txTm_s );
pkt.txTm_f = ntohl( pkt.txTm_f );
uint32_t CETtime = (time_t)(pkt.txTm_s - NTP_TIMESTAMP_DELTA + tzoffset);
// check for DST time change, only valid for europe!!!
uint32_t DST=0;
if(dst){
uint32_t dow,hour,day,month;
char buffer[10];
strftime(buffer, 2,"%H", localtime(&CETtime));
hour = atoi(buffer);
strftime(buffer, 2,"%w", localtime(&CETtime));
dow = atoi(buffer);
strftime(buffer, 2,"%e", localtime(&CETtime));
day = atoi(buffer);
strftime(buffer, 2,"%m", localtime(&CETtime));
month = atoi(buffer);
uint32_t previousSunday = day - dow;
if (month > 2 && month < 9){DST=3600;}
// DST starts 2nd Sunday of March; 2am
if (month == 2 && previousSunday >= 25 && hour >= 2){DST=3600;}
// DST ends 1st Sunday of November; 2am
if (month == 9 && previousSunday < 25 && hour >= 2){DST=0;}
}
if(setRTC){set_time(CETtime+DST+1);} // add extra second here for processing
m_sock.close();
return (CETtime+DST+1);
}
